If there was a way of throwing only to the TE then I think Pete might stop it because it sounds very much like Darkwing to me.
But one thing that I don't quite understand .... why would you want to "limit" or "restrict" the possible target(s) of your Quarterback (by saying "only middle" etc) ?

If you've got a fantastic TE and a smart QB then the TE will get open for the reception by using his superior skills and the QB will spot the open TE and throw to him. If he's not open, then you don't want the QB throwing to him, you want the QB using his brain to use the ball in the best possible way by finding a different TE/WR who is open.

The only time I'd want to "restrict" the QB's choices is if the QB is dumb or very bad at passing, in which case I'd either (a) find a smarter QB that I could trust or (b) run the ball .
